Mexico’s November pellet, coke output falls, ore rises

Mexican iron ore output rose month-on-month in November, while pellet and first-grade coke decreased. Steelmaking materials’ production was weaker year-on-year, Kallanish notes. According to data from local statistics provider Instituto Nacional de Estadística y Geografía (Inegi), the country produced 684,442 tonnes of iron ore during November.
